A 3.1 kg blockwith a speed of 4.2 m/s collides with a 6.2 kg block that hasa speed of 2.8 m/s in the same direction. After the collision, the 6.2 kg block is observed to be traveling in the original direction with a speed of 3.5 m/s. (a) What is the velocity of the 3.1 kg block immediately after the collision? (b) By how nuch does the total kinetic energy of the systern of two blocks change because of the collision? (c) Suppose, instead, that the 6.2 kg block ends up with a speed of 5.6 m/s.
